MADISON, Wis. (WMTV) - A little pre-planning can help you save time and money, while eating a nutritious, balanced meal on the go, at school or at the office. Angie Horkan with the Wisconsin Beef Council demonstrates some easy breakfast and dinner recipes.

Just brown-up, bake-up, sauté-up or grill-up these recipes ahead of time and enjoy pre-planned meals for the rest of the week.

Steak and Sugar Snap Pea Pasta Salad

INGREDIENTS

  • 12 ounces grilled beef steak, cut into slices
  • 1 cup uncooked gemelli or corkscrew pasta
  • 2 cups fresh sugar snap peas
  • 1 cup grape or teardrop tomatoes , cut in half
  • Salt and pepper

Dressing:

  • 2 teaspoons fresh grated lemon peel
  • 1/4 cup fresh lemon juice
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ced

DIRECTIONS

  1. Cook pasta according to package directions. During last 2 minutes of cooking time, add sugar snap peas; drain.
  2. Whisk dressing ingredients in small bowl until well blended; set aside.
  3. Combine pasta mixture, tomatoes and beef steak slices in large bowl. Drizzle pasta mixture with dressing; toss to coat evenly. Season with salt and pepper, as desired.
